Transaction 99b4095e86eac525c2eaf53fd3a35d569159ecdb430aaedd820cba89c9aae65b
1 Input
1 Output
-
99b4095e86eac525c2eaf53fd3a35d569159ecdb430aaedd820cba89c9aae65b:0
- value
- 110655888
- script pubkey
- OP_0 OP_PUSHBYTES_20 8d905a328c1f04cfab601885f5b598bc9fc516b8
- address
- bc1q3kg95v5vruzvl2mqrzzltdvchj0u294cx4g0hn